As you upgrade ROM WM6.1 for PocketPC HTC Touch P3450
That’s me to describe the path step by step to replace the ROM of your PocketPC HTC Touch P3450 with a “cooked” by the various fans in the sector based on Windows Mobile 6.1.
To correct a successful follow these instructions carefully that there will also proceed inverse in case you need to return to use your drive.
IMPORTANT: Before flashing your HTC remember that flash lose all data, programs, settings mms, e-mail, SMS etc.… save by only files in external MiniSD card. Also before leaving with the operation controlled the level of battery that must pass at least a 50% interest in the office or you can not flashing.

The procedure is not as difficult but cmq before starting care must be taken to certain things:
1. Do not ever interrupt the connection between our Touch and the PC you are using for Update because it could also very rare if not allocate more your Touch.
2. Remove SIM MICROSD from handheld before starting the operation of flashing
3. The handheld is better if is charged with more than 60% of battery
4. Better that the PC you are using has no power cuts (much better then if you use a laptop)
5. Ah else for me obvious but very important, make a backup of data in the handheld when the first of flashing, I will give you advice PIMBackup
Top of the proceedings update:

1. Download the archive Enable-rapi.zip (link for download at the end of post), unpack and transfer Touch in memory of the two files Cert_SPCS.cab and EnableRapi.cab, and then install them in with whom I have written them and run a soft-reset (reboot of Touch)
2. Download the archive ELF_USPL-v1.zip (link for download at the end of post), and unpack it in a folder that nominerei with the same name. Turn the Touch (if you have not already done so), connect to the PC via ActiveSync or Windows Mobile Device Center (for users who use Windows Vista) and run from the folder in which you have checked out the ELF_USPL-v1. Zip file Elf - uspl.exe. Follow the directions on the screen (this is the screen that must be present) touchaggiornamentorom
3. The installation consists of 3 shares and each of them must press ENTER when prompted to continue.
Be careful at the end of step that the two screen handheld is white ActiveSync or WMDC is grey. If so, then continue to step 3, otherwise interrupt the procedure (CTRL + C), soft-reset to Touch and proceedings CID unlock. If everything is gone as planned you have unlocked the CID. If in step 2 / 3 there appears the bootloader with 3 colors instead of a white screen, then the installation failed, and then press Ctrl + C and repeat the procedure without detach the device USB.
4. At this point you can flashing for all intents and purposes the ROM of your touch with what’s for you. You have to unpack the folder ROM that you have chosen to flashing on the device, once scompattao everything in the folder you created a file called ROMUpdateUtility.exe, here do leave and follow signs elementary on the screen after loading the bar have flash your ROM .
5. The handheld will restart with the new ROM and at this point I recommend a nice hard-reset so that the new ROM start all processes of loading. If during the installation of the new ROM should appear a mistake video with a specific number of council not detach USB the Touch and repeat the operation.
Finally, I would remind you that with this procedure and any other leading to a release of CID you are losing the guarantee of the device since the bootloader is not official.
